one. What is a 3-Phase Induction Motor?
A 3-section induction motor is an electric motor driven by A 3-period alternating present (AC) ability provide. It operates about the basic principle of electromagnetic induction, where by the conversation concerning the magnetic industry created via the stator and also the induced present within the rotor creates torque, creating the rotor to show.

Vital Factors of the 3-Phase Induction Motor:

Stator: The stationary part of the motor that generates a rotating magnetic industry when linked to a 3-section AC offer.
Rotor: The rotating element inside the stator. The rotor's magnetic industry interacts While using the stator's magnetic discipline to create torque.
Housing: The outer frame that retains the motor components together and provides security.
2. What's a four-Pole AC Motor?
A 4-pole AC motor is usually a style of 3-period induction motor with four magnetic poles to the stator. The amount of poles establishes the motor's synchronous speed, which happens to be the pace at which the magnetic industry rotates.

3. Qualities of the four-Pole AC Motor
Pace: A four-pole motor contains a reduce pace as compared to a two-pole motor 4 pole ac motor (which might have a synchronous velocity of 3000 RPM at fifty Hz). The slower speed leads to a lot less have on and tear and much better efficiency in specific programs.
Torque: A result of the decreased velocity, four-pole motors commonly deliver more torque than motors with much less poles, earning them perfect for purposes demanding significant torque at reasonable speeds.
Effectiveness: The 4-pole design and style normally gives an excellent stability in between speed, torque, and performance, And that's why it truly is broadly used in numerous programs.
four. Great things about three-Section Induction Motors
Very simple Style and design and Sturdiness: The absence of brushes and commutators tends to make them strong and servicing-free of charge.
Higher Performance: 3-section induction motors present large efficiency, building them appropriate for continuous functions.
Trustworthy and Long-Lasting: These motors are noted for their dependability and will function for long intervals with negligible servicing.
Cost-Powerful: In comparison with other motor styles, 3-period induction motors are fairly cheap to manufacture and preserve.
five. Purposes of four-Pole three-Stage Induction Motors
Due to their beneficial velocity-torque qualities, four-pole three-phase induction motors are 4 pole ac motor Utilized in many applications, for example:

Pumps and Fans: Ideal for centrifugal pumps and lovers that demand average velocity and higher torque.
Compressors: Frequently Employed in air compressors exactly where trustworthy torque and effectiveness are wanted.
Conveyors and Elevators: Perfect for conveyor belts, hoists, and elevators exactly where speed Handle and significant setting up torque are essential.
Machine Resources: Utilized in lathes, mills, together with other equipment applications demanding precision and consistent torque.
HVAC Systems: Applied in air handling models, blowers, and cooling tower fans because of their longevity and performance.
